Special symbols used: - An Unit: [UnitExpression] : 1[m/s] - A multiplication, division, suma, rest and parenthesis works in the usual way: 2**x-3**(y-2) - Function call: fname(args): sin(x) - A derivate: ' : sin(x)'x. Symbol (') has the greatest priority, for example y^x'x is equals to y^(x'x). Use () to be clear: (y^x)'x - An integral: $,: $tan(x),x - You can sum units: 1[m]+1[cm] if are of the same magnitude. For example 1[m]+1[s] will throw an exception. You can multiple/divide any two unis.
